Solar Vegetation Management Solutions

Reliable Vegetation Control for Solar Facilities

Utility-scale solar installations require consistent vegetation management to ensure:

• Safe facility operations
• Maximum solar production
• Infrastructure protection
• Compliance with maintenance requirements

Running Beaver provides vegetation management services designed specifically for the operational needs of large solar installations.

Our team understands the unique challenges solar facilities face, including:

• Tight panel spacing
• Electrical infrastructure and wiring systems
• Large acreage maintenance requirements
• Fire risk from unmanaged vegetation
• Drainage and erosion control considerations

Our operations are structured to maintain vegetation across large solar installations while operating safely around sensitive infrastructure.

Drone Herbicide Application

Running Beaver utilizes drone-based herbicide application technology for targeted vegetation control.

Drone spraying allows precise vegetation treatment in areas that are difficult to access using traditional equipment.

Benefits include:

• Targeted weed control
• Reduced chemical usage
• Access to difficult terrain
• Faster treatment of large solar sites

Drone application is particularly effective for panel rows, fence lines, drainage areas, and infrastructure corridors.

Integrated Sheep Grazing Programs

Many solar operators are adopting sustainable vegetation management solutions, including controlled sheep grazing within solar installations.

Running Beaver supports integrated grazing programs that work alongside mowing and vegetation control strategies.

Benefits of sheep grazing include:

• Reduced mowing frequency
• Sustainable vegetation management
• Lower long-term maintenance costs
• Improved soil health

These programs are designed to complement mechanical vegetation management while maintaining vegetation at appropriate levels throughout the growing season.

Solar Vegetation Cost Reduction Strategies

Vegetation management is one of the largest long-term operational expenses for solar facilities.

Running Beaver works with solar operators to implement strategies that reduce maintenance costs while maintaining proper vegetation control.

These strategies include:

Hybrid Vegetation Programs

Combining:

• mechanical mowing
• drone herbicide treatment
• targeted vegetation control
• integrated grazing

This hybrid approach reduces mowing frequency and improves long-term vegetation stability.

Precision Herbicide Application

Drone spraying allows precise targeting of invasive vegetation while minimizing chemical usage and labor costs.

This reduces:

• repeat mowing cycles
• weed reinfestation
• overall vegetation management costs.
